Muriel'S Chicken Casserole

Prep: 20 min Cook: 30 min Serves: 6 Cuisine: American

A comforting chicken casserole featuring tender chicken, creamy mushroom and chicken soups, savory stuffing, and a buttery topping, perfect for family dinners and cozy gatherings.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 4 to 6 chicken breasts
  • 1 can cream of mushroom soup
  • 1 can cream of chicken soup
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 small package Pepperidge Farm herb stuffing mix
  • 1 cup chicken stock
  • 1/2 stick butter

Instructions

  1. Boil the chicken breasts until done, then cut into pieces.
  2. Spread the cooked chicken evenly in the bottom of a 9 x 13-inch pan.
  3. Mix the cream of mushroom soup, cream of chicken soup, and milk together, then spread over the chicken.
  4. Sprinkle the Pepperidge Farm herb stuffing mix on top of the soups.
  5. Pour the chicken stock over the stuffing layer.
  6. Dot the top with small pieces of butter.
  7.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 30 minutes.

Tips & Substitutions

For a creamier texture, consider adding a splash of sour cream or Greek yogurt to the soup mixture. If you prefer a crunchy topping, you can mix some crushed crackers or additional herbs into the stuffing. To save time, use rotisserie chicken instead of boiling your own. This dish is versatile and can easily be adapted with different soups or seasonings to suit your taste.

Storage & Reheating

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, place in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 20-25 minutes, or until heated through. You can also microwave individual portions for a quick meal, but the oven method helps maintain the casserole's texture.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use frozen chicken breasts for this recipe?

Yes, you can use frozen chicken breasts, but make sure to cook them thoroughly before adding to the casserole. You may want to boil them a bit longer. Alternatively, you can thaw them in the refrigerator overnight for easier preparation.

What can I substitute for the cream of mushroom soup?

If you don't have cream of mushroom soup, you can substitute it with an equal amount of cream of celery soup or a homemade white sauce. Another option is to blend sautéed mushrooms with cream and broth to create a similar flavor.

Can I make this casserole 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the casserole a day in advance, cover it tightly, and refrigerate it until you're ready to bake. Just add a few extra minutes to the baking time if it's cold from the fridge.
